Job Description

At ACAP we change lives. We equip our students with a deep understanding of human behaviour, the skills to make a positive difference and the resilience to enjoy long, healthy careers.

ACAP University College, part of the leading global education provider Navitas, is Australia's leading independent tertiary education provider, delivering accredited courses in psychology, social work, counselling, coaching, criminology, law, and business management and leadership (MBA).

We are seeking a Clinic Manager on a fixed term basis for the ACAP Clinic: Sydney.

This opportunity is suited to a passionate Social Worker,  Counsellor or Psychologist who is an experienced Clinical Supervisor and is driven to make a significant impact on the future generation of counselling, social work, psychology and criminology professionals.

Based in Sydney CBD, the ACAP Clinic provides free, non-time-limited counselling, casework, advocacy, group programs and psychometric assessment services to children, young people and adults across Australia, regardless of visa status. Our Clinics also provide high-quality placement experiences for students across counselling, psychology, social work, criminology and related disciplines.

As Clinic Manager: Sydney, you will provide operational leadership and strategic coordination across clinical services, work integrated learning for student clinicians, stakeholder engagement and service development. You will work closely with academic staff, clinical supervisors, students, community partners and the work integrated learning team, to ensure the Clinic remains a safe, ethical and inclusive learning environment and trusted community service.

This is a dynamic role suited to someone who thrives balancing leadership, supervision, partnership development and operational management in a student-centred clinical setting.

This position is based at the Sydney CBD campus - with the option to work from home one day per week 

Responsibilities include:

• Facilitate clinical supervision for student counsellors and social workers who are working on placement in the ACAP Clinics, providing them with valuable real-life experiences that integrate academic knowledge and counselling skills.
• Act as a mentor and support system for student clinicians working in the ACAP Clinics to provide individual and group work counselling services.
• Encourage student practitioners to engage in self-reflection and critical thinking, enhancing their abilities to navigate challenging practice scenarios they may encounter in the ACAP Clinics.
• Ensure that student clinicians maintain high standards of professionalism, ethics, and legality during their placements, preparing them for the demands of real-life clinical practice.

 

• A Social Work or Counselling qualification and experience that enables membership in either the Australian Association of Social Workers (AASW); Psychotherapy and Counselling Federation of Australia (PACFA) or the Australian Counselling Association (ACA)
• A minimum of three years post-graduate professional experience
• Excellent interpersonal, communication and relationship-building skills
• A qualification as a Clinical Supervisor would be an advantage
